  • Edit.com: How can you update awebsite if you don't want to learn a website editing program, like FrontPage or DreamWeaver, and don't want to use a template-driven service like Go-Daddy?  Edit.com is a website maintenance service that makes your current website editable, so you can change the content yourself. They handle everything to get your site set up and provide you with a phone training to walk you through your first edits. It will work with your current website design and hosting. With their Do-It-Yourself Editing Service you can change text, images, links, PayPal and even add new pages to your site yourself. There is no software to install because it just uses your web browser. They also have web developers who provide free, fixed-price quotes if you need work beyond the scope of things you can do yourself such as adding drop-down menus or changing the core structure of your site.   • Google News Alerts Need a quick way to find out who's talking about you online?  Want to know on what sites your content might end up?  Need to discover what your competitors are up to?  Google Alerts let you type in an unlimited number of search terms, like your name, your company name, your industry, the name of your competitors, etc.  Google will then deliver an email alert for any mention of your search term online.  This is a wonderful way to track your own PR as well as industry trends.
